The External Relations department brings together student recruitment, marketing, PR, social media, profile and reputation management, development and fundraising, alumni relations and stakeholder engagement into one dynamic, expert function. The team is responsible for telling the University’s story in the UK and internationally – shaping how we are seen, understood and experienced by our audiences.
From creating compelling messaging and content across campaigns, digital channels and events, to building influential partnerships and driving sustainable income, External Relations delivers complex, high‑impact work that is central to the University’s success. Our work supports growth, strengthens trust and reputation, and makes a significant contribution to the University’s long‑term ambitions.
We are seeking a highly organised and proactive Senior Administrative Assistant to join our External Relations Department. This varied and rewarding role will provide comprehensive administrative support to the Director of External Relations and the wider External Relations portfolio, helping to deliver an outstanding experience for internal and external stakeholders.
You will coordinate a wide range of activities including diary and correspondence management, travel arrangements, visitor management, room bookings, minute taking, financial administration, recruitment support, event coordination and project administration. Acting as a key point of contact for internal colleagues and external stakeholders, you will demonstrate exceptional communication and customer service skills while managing competing priorities in a fast-paced environment. You will also play an important role in maintaining and enhancing the systems used across the Directorate, including databases, spreadsheets, diary and email management systems, and the External Relations intranet site, contributing to continuous improvement initiatives and more efficient ways of working.
We are looking for someone with excellent organisational skills, strong IT capability, attention to detail and the confidence to work autonomously, using initiative to resolve issues and support the successful delivery of External Relations activities.
